WARNER HONORED BY WGMA FOR
DEDICATION TO AREA SHIPPING
BEAUMONT,
TX (2/1/08) – Shipping, industry and U.S. Coast Guard
representatives from Texas
and Louisiana
attended the West Gulf Maritime Association’s luncheon on Wednesday to honor
Capt. Ellen Warner for her dedicated work as president of the Sabine Pilots
Association.
The Sabine Pilots guide
vessels along the Sabine-Neches Waterway to the public ports of Beaumont,
Port Arthur and Orange and private oil terminals.
Among Warner’s many
accomplishments and deeds as president, she helped operations along the channel
return to normal as soon as possible after Hurricane Rita devastated the area in
2005. She was also a steadfast and influential supporter of the effort to deepen
and widen the waterway and enhance its use as a vital economic lifeline for
Southeast Texas and the nation.
Warner has sailed for 15
years with her final three as master. She joined the Sabine Pilots Association
in 1993, serving as president from 2003 until 2007.
Warner is a graduate of the
Texas Maritime Academy of Texas A&M
University at Galveston.
Capt. Charlie Tweedel has
succeeded Warner as the pilots’ association president.
